The Importance of Proper Fit

Properly fitting condoms are essential for both safety and pleasure. A condom that is too tight can cause discomfort and may increase the risk of breakage, compromising protection against sexually transmitted infections (STIs) and unwanted pregnancies. On the other hand, a condom that is too loose can slip off during intercourse, leading to potential exposure to STIs and unwanted pregnancy. Therefore, finding the right fit is critical for both partners.

When selecting a condom, consider the width and length of the product. Width is particularly important because it affects comfort and fit. Standard condoms typically measure around 2 inches in diameter when stretched out, which fits most men. However, some brands offer narrower or wider options to better suit individual needs. For example, snugger condoms, which are slightly narrower, might be ideal for those with smaller girth, while extra-wide condoms provide a looser fit for those with larger girth.

Exploring Different Sizes and Types

While the majority of condoms come in standard sizes, there are specialized options available to cater to specific needs:

  • Snugger Condoms: These are designed for individuals with a smaller girth, offering a tighter fit that can enhance sensation and reduce the risk of slippage.
  • Extra-Wide Condoms: For those with a larger girth, extra-wide condoms provide a comfortable fit without being too tight, ensuring both comfort and safety.
  • Luxury Condoms: Some brands offer premium condoms with unique textures, flavors, and materials, catering to diverse preferences and enhancing intimacy.

It’s worth noting that while size is important, material and texture also play significant roles in the overall experience. Latex is the most common material used in condoms, but there are also non-latex options such as polyisoprene and polyurethane for those with latex allergies. Experimenting with different materials and textures can help you find the perfect combination for your needs.

Tips for Selecting the Right Condom

Selecting the right condom involves considering several factors:

  • Measure Your Girth: To determine the appropriate width, measure the widest part of your erect penis. This will give you an idea of what size might work best for you.
  • Read Reviews: Look for reviews from other users who share similar body types. Their experiences can provide valuable insights into which products work well.
  • Experiment: Don’t be afraid to try different brands and sizes until you find the one that feels best. Comfort and fit are subjective, so what works for someone else might not work for you.
  • Prioritize Quality: Always choose reputable brands known for their quality and reliability. Cheap or unknown brands may not provide adequate protection.
